  • Page 6: Technical Specifications

    3.TECHNICAL SPECIFICATIONS Model A250 Capacity 20Ah(12.8V) 256Wh Battery type Rechargeable LiFePO4 battery Continuous power 250W Peak power 500W AC outlet Pure sine wave 230V 60Hz USB-A 5V/2.4A, 9V/2A, 12V/1.5A, two ports share USB-C output 5V/2.4A, 9V/2A, 12V/1.5A DC Cigarette output...

  • Page 10 ALARM INFORMATION DESCRIPTION a. Overload When the using output power is more than specific output power which the model can be applied, the "OVERLOAD" indicator will turn red. It is necessary to reduce the power of the electric devices. If the AC output is turned off a this time, press the AC ON/OFF button again and restart.
  • Page 11: Storage And Downtime Maintenance

    6. STORAGE AND DOWNTIME MAINTENANCE Failure to maintain your power station by following steps can result in battery damage. 1.Please charge your power station before storage and fully recharge it very 6 months at least. Store it in a cool and dry place. 2.If the main power supply shuts down automatically because of lower battery capacity, please recharge it within 3 months.
